Tech Industry Faces 'AI Psychosis' Debate Amidst Growing Backlash
Box founder Aaron Levie has ignited a significant debate within the tech industry by suggesting that CEOs are experiencing a form of 'AI psychosis.' This term refers to the pressure and challenges leaders face in integrating artificial intelligence into their business models. Levie's comments, discussed on the TechCrunch Equity podcast, highlight the need for practical and informed use of AI tools rather than abandoning them. The tech industry is currently witnessing a backlash against AI, with many users expressing dissatisfaction with companies like Google, which is integrating more AI features into its search engine. This has led to a shift towards alternative platforms such as DuckDuckGo. The debate underscores a division in society, where AI is both widely used and criticized.
